Toy Fair 2013, hosted in New York City from February 10–13, boasts "over 25,000 attendees, 345,500 square feet of exhibit space, 100,000 products with over 7,000 never before seen in the world, 1200+ exhibitors, [and] 1000 global media representatives."
MediaWiki was invited to Hasbro's 2013 Collector-Fan Media Day at The Times Center on Saturday, February 9, and wiki contributors Matt Karpowich and Greg Sepelak attended. Following a presentation starting PROBABLY 1pm, fan representatives were allowed into Hasbro's product showroom.

- Micro Changers wave 2 will consist of: Blot, Bombshell, "Acidwing," Bulkhead, Groove, Arcee, Powerglide, Scourge, Vehicon, Lugnut, Perceptor and Hoist.
- Micro Changers wave 3 will consist of: Beachcomber, Kickback, Guzzle, Huffer, Long Haul, Nemesis Prime, Cheetor, Thrust, Ramjet, Seawing, Sharkticon and Nosecone.

- The event was kicked off by a presentation from Hasbro Studios Vice President of Development Mike Vogel, who wore a Twilight Sparkle t-shirt and teased the upcoming season of My Little Pony: Friendship is Magic with a song clip.
- The presenters for the Transformers brand team were Global Brand Director/marketing director Jerry Jivoin and Senior Design Director Joshua Lamb. Jivoin began by outlining how the Beast Hunters flagship title would encompass the main Prime line and stretch into Kre-O, Bot Shots, and Construct Bots. The official Transformers website will go to a full Beast Hunters theme on 2/11/13.
- IDW will be releasing Beast Hunters comics by the team of Johnson, Scott, and Padilla, evidently following up from Transformers Prime: Rage of the Dinobots/Rage of the Dinobots.
- In the interest of time, most of the Bot Shots slides were skipped.
- Presenting for the Kre-O team was Senior Brand Manager Angus Walker.
- When asked about the pronunciation of "Construct Bots" (the presenters spoke the line name aloud as "construct-a-bots"), they indicated that the Autobot and Decepticon symbols on the packaging act as an "a" sound.
